The Ducati 749, produced from 2003 to 2006, represents a significant entry in the premium sportbike segment. As the first generation of this model, it features the renowned L-twin Testastretta engine, a sophisticated trellis frame, and distinctive underseat exhaust, embodying Ducati's heritage of performance and Italian design. This motorcycle was engineered to offer a compelling blend of agility, power, and handling, competing in the supersport class with a unique V-twin character. Its robust construction and high-quality components underscore Ducati's commitment to engineering excellence and rider engagement.
